Watford City man facing multiple felonies
Travis Bateman
Farmer Staff Writer
Watford City Police responded to an emergency call for help last Sunday morning for what turned out to be a domestic violence and burglary incident.
According to court documents, at approximately 1:18 a.m. Sunday, March 8, a 911 call was placed to the Boulder Ridge Apartments on the city’s west side. The caller stated they could hear a woman yelling at a male subject to “Get out” and that he had broken her finger.
When police arrived on scene, a male subject was observed leaving the apartment in question. Officers confronted the man in a stairwell where he initially stated that he was not involved with anything and refused to identify himself to police. When an officer attempted to detain him, he pulled away, but was ultimately placed into custody and eventually identified as Dylan Chalker, 33, of Watford City. Chalker also notably had the odor of alcohol on his breath and person.
